Contemporary shifts in edge intelligence, connectivity diversity, security imperatives, and sustainability priorities that are redefining IoT integration strategies

The IoT landscape is evolving through a series of transformative shifts that recalibrate technology priorities and commercial engagement models. Edge computing has transitioned from experimental deployments to core infrastructure, driven by requirements for low-latency analytics, bandwidth optimization, and privacy-preserving processing. Concurrently, connectivity has diversified beyond traditional cellular and Wi-Fi options to include low-power wide-area networks and private cellular slices that enable differentiated service level agreements for industrial use cases. These shifts compel architects to adopt hybrid deployment models that place intelligence at the edge while leveraging cloud platforms for correlation, cross-site analytics, and long-term storage.

In parallel, security and device lifecycle management have risen to boardroom prominence. The proliferation of endpoints expands the attack surface, requiring integrated identity, firmware management, and anomaly detection as foundational capabilities. Business models are also transforming: organizations increasingly monetize data through platform-as-a-service offerings, outcome-based contracts, and ecosystem partnerships that bundle hardware, connectivity, and analytics. Finally, sustainability considerations-driven by energy efficiency goals and extended equipment lifecycles-are shaping design requirements, influencing procurement decisions, and prioritizing solutions that deliver both environmental and operational benefits.

How recent tariff regimes and trade policy shifts are reshaping IoT hardware sourcing, supplier strategies, and incentives for regional manufacturing and design flexibility

Recent tariff measures issued by national policymakers have introduced new variables into global IoT supply chains, raising the cost and complexity of sourcing hardware components and subsystems. Tariff adjustments affect modules, sensors, gateways, and associated passive components, prompting procurement teams to reevaluate supplier portfolios and consider nearshoring or regional assembly to mitigate cumulative duties and logistical risk. These trade policy dynamics accelerate conversations around supply chain resilience, encouraging firms to adopt multi-sourcing strategies and to build inventories for critical components that exhibit long lead times.

Moreover, tariffs influence vendor selection and commercial negotiation dynamics. Vendors are increasingly transparent about origin of manufacture and are offering bundled logistics and compliance services to help customers navigate tariff regimes. In the face of sustained trade policy uncertainty, organizations will prioritize design flexibility to accommodate alternative parts and will invest in product architectures that tolerate component substitution without degrading performance or certification. Over time, these adjustments can spur regional manufacturing investments, shifting some portion of value creation closer to demand centers and altering cost baselines for IoT deployments.

Regional contrasts in regulatory pressures, industrial digitization, and infrastructure investments that shape differentiated IoT adoption pathways across global markets

Regional dynamics materially influence adoption pathways and competitive positioning for IoT solutions. In the Americas, demand emphasizes enterprise-grade connectivity, smart logistics, and industrial automation driven by mature enterprise buyers and a concentration of cloud and systems-integration capability. This region also exhibits fast adoption of fleet telematics and asset tracking in logistics corridors, with early movers prioritizing scalability and integration with existing enterprise resource systems. Infrastructure investment cycles in the Americas continue to favor integrated solutions that demonstrate operational ROI and support regulatory compliance.

In Europe, Middle East & Africa, regulatory frameworks and heterogenous market maturity shape differentiated adoption patterns. Privacy and data localization rules, combined with strong industrial modernization programs across several economies, create demand for localized processing, secure data architectures, and sector-specific customizations. In many markets within this region, smart city initiatives and energy transition projects are key anchors for IoT deployments. The Asia-Pacific region drives growth through large-scale manufacturing digitization, expansive smart city pilots, and telecommunications-led connectivity rollouts including private cellular and LPWAN networks. Rapid urbanization and high-density logistics operations in this region encourage solutions optimized for scale, cost-efficiency, and integration with national infrastructure programs. These regional contrasts necessitate tailored commercial models and partner ecosystems to succeed across diverse regulatory and operational environments.

Emerging competitive plays and ecosystem strategies as device makers, connectivity providers, software platforms, and integrators converge to deliver integrated IoT solutions

Leading companies in the IoT ecosystem are converging around platform capabilities, end-to-end service models, and verticalized solutions. Device manufacturers are enhancing firmware security, modular designs, and certification support to ease integration, while connectivity providers are extending portfolio flexibility through managed connectivity and private network offerings. Software vendors are consolidating analytics, device management, and security functions to provide integrated platforms that reduce integration friction for enterprise buyers. System integrators and professional services firms are expanding their advisory capabilities to include change management, operational analytics, and bespoke implementation accelerators.

Strategic collaborations and partner ecosystems are a central competitive lever. Companies that successfully orchestrate hardware partners, cloud providers, and local integrators deliver faster time-to-value for customers. Investment patterns suggest a focus on APIs, standardized data schemas, and developer tooling to accelerate partner-led implementations and reduce bespoke engineering. Moreover, firms that offer outcome-based commercial structures, flexible licensing, and managed services see higher uptake among buyers seeking predictable operational costs. Overall, the competitive landscape rewards organizations that combine robust technical stacks with consultative commercial models and industry-specific expertise.
